Narcos: A Legal King Reimagined
In 2015, Netflix’s Narcos introduced Moura to millions given that the formidable Pablo Escobar. His performance walked a razor-slender line: villainous but relatable, calculating but emotionally exposed. Moura didn’t just portray Escobar’s empire — he gave viewers a Uncooked, unnerving consider the guy powering The parable.
Over and above the captivating storytelling, Narcos highlighted Moura’s determination to craft. Finding out Spanish from scratch, gaining pounds, and embodying a controversial historical determine — all with no turning the function into caricature — cemented him as one of the good actors of his generation.
